Output 6569560cb17260fe2df5d2ae4db1dcf01492c2c516f78084334c5b2364e6d0fb:0

value
14999618
script pubkey
OP_0 OP_PUSHBYTES_20 bd358ce169fa4a51117dd3d167a97341559602b3
address
ltc1qh56cectflf99zyta60gk02tng92evq4n3z07qz
transaction
6569560cb17260fe2df5d2ae4db1dcf01492c2c516f78084334c5b2364e6d0fb
spent
true